The S-f allele, in spite of having a single genotypic form, as shown by an identical amino-acid sequence, has shown to have two different phenotypic expressions, one active (S-fa) producing an RNase, and another inactive (S-fi) not producing an RNase and conferring self-compatibility. The full activity of the S-fa allele has been observed in the cross 'Vivot' (SfaS23) x 'Blanquerna' (SfiS8), where the pistils of 'Vivot', with the active allele S-fa, produce an active RNase recognizing the S-fi allele of 'Blanquerna' pollen. As a consequence, only the S-8 pollen of 'Blanquerna' is able to grow through the pistils of 'Vivot' and reach the ovule in order to achieve fertilization. The analysis of the progeny of this cross has found only two genotypes among the seedlings, SfaS8 and S23S8, in an approximate ratio of 1:1, confirming that the S-fi from 'Blanquerna' has not been transmitted to the offspring.
